Data Scientist (35%): As a data scientist, you'll combine domain expertise, programming skills, and statistical knowledge to extract insights from structured and unstructured data. The role often involves creating machine learning models and visualizations to communicate findings. 2. Data Analyst (25%): Data analysts collect, process, and perform statistical analyses on data to identify trends and patterns. They typically work with stakeholders to understand business needs and translate those into data-driven insights. 3. Data Engineer (20%): Data engineers build and maintain data architectures and infrastructure, ensuring data is accessible, secure, and performing well. They focus on developing, constructing, testing, and maintaining architectures such as databases and large-scale processing systems. 4. Data Visualization Designer (15%): Data visualization designers create visual representations of data to help communicate insights and tell stories. They combine design, statistical, and programming skills to create aesthetically pleasing and informative visualizations. 5. Business Intelligence Analyst (5%): Business intelligence analysts collect, analyze, and present data to help organizations make informed decisions. They often work closely with management teams to develop strategies based on data insights.
